Kerley & Talken PC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Kerley & Talken PC in the United States is $81,146.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$39. Salaries at Kerley & Talken PC typically range from $71,329 to $91,808 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Springfield?

Understanding the cost of living near Springfield is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Kerley & Talken PC.
Springfield's Cost of Living Index is approximately 80.3 (19.7% less expensive than US average; 14.4% less than IL average). State capital, historic (Lincoln), very affordable housing. SMTD bus.
